Включение сжатия gzip для кластера JBoss с помощью балансировщика нагрузки mod_jk - PullRequest
4 голосов
/ 30 сентября 2010

У нас настроен JBoss в кластере с Apache HTTP + mod_jk в качестве балансировщика нагрузки.Нужно ли что-то настраивать на стороне Apache в дополнение к настройке сжатия в конфигурации JBoss для соединителя?

1 Ответ

6 голосов
/ 14 декабря 2010

В стандартном сжатии gzip JBoss можно было бы включить для соединителя HTTP, но не для AJP.Соединитель AJP используется между HTTP-сервером Apache и JBoss.

Чтобы включить сжатие gzip на стороне HTTP-сервера Apache, добавьте следующие строки в mod_jk.conf до :

AddOutputFilterByType DEFLATE text/html text/plain text/xml text/css text/javascript application/x-javascript application/javascript

Это включитСжатие gzip для указанных типов пантомимы с помощью выходного фильтра mod_deflate http://httpd.apache.org/docs/2.2/mod/mod_deflate.html.

Также раскомментируйте следующую строку в httpd.conf для включения mod_deflate:

LoadModule deflate_module modules / mod_deflate.so

...